Proteomic signatures of the serological response to flu vaccination in a large human cohort study


ABSTRACT: This project investigates the serum proteomic signatures of the serological response to flu vaccination. We profiled the serum proteome of 160 flu vaccine recipients from a cohort study conducted in 2019-2020 season, with DIA-MS based proteomics. We compared the protein level between low and high responders based on the response measure seroconversion, as well as the adjusted seroconversion which excludes the confoudning effects of all the semographic factors recorded for these participants. We did the analysis for the composite seroconversion as well as for the individual strains. We also investigated the complex impact of age.

Proteomic Signatures of the Serological Response to Influenza Vaccination in a Large Human Cohort Study.

Wu Shaohuan S   Pushalkar Smruti S   Maity Shuvadeep S   Pressler Matthew M   Rendleman Justin J   Vitrinel Burcu B   Carlock Michael M   Ross Ted T   Choi Hyungwon H   Vogel Christine C  

Viruses 20221109 11


The serological response to the influenza virus vaccine is highly heterogeneous for reasons that are not entirely clear. While the impact of demographic factors such as age, body mass index (BMI), sex, prior vaccination and titer levels are known to impact seroconversion, they only explain a fraction of the response.
